Hereford High School is a public high school located in Hereford, Texas (USA) and classified as a 4A school by the UIL. It is part of the Hereford Independent School District located in central Deaf Smith County. In 2016, the school was rated "Met Standard" by the Texas Education Agency.

Athletics

The Hereford Whitefaces compete in the following sports:

  • Baseball
  • Basketball
  • Cross Country
  • Football
  • Golf
  • Softball
  • Tennis
  • Track
  • Volleyball
  • Wrestling
  • State Titles

  • Girls Cross Country
  • 2005(4A), 2006(4A), 2007(4A)
  • Volleyball
  • 1996(4A), 1997(4A), 1999(4A), 2001(4A), 2008(4A)
